发表评论取消回复
相关阅读
相关 【并发编程】JAVA锁机制
![format_png][] 1. 悲观锁 / 乐观锁 在Java和数据库中都存在悲观锁和乐观锁的应用。Mysql锁机制中的悲观锁和乐观锁请查看: [My
相关 并发编程2_synchronized锁
一、安全性问题思考 > 线程的合理使用能够提升程序的处理性能,主要有两个方面, > > 第一个是能够利用多核 cpu 以及超线程技术来实现线程的并行执行; > > 第
相关 并发编程二:普通锁
并发编程之普通锁 介绍 锁是一种线程同步机制,和synchronized同步代码块一样,但是锁具备一些更高级和` 细粒度的对同步的控制。 锁和sy
相关 并发编程12-显示锁
内部所拥有比较好的性能,但是在灵活性方面有缺陷,并且如果申请锁失败就会陷入阻塞等待的过程中。 对于一些场景,我们可以使用显示锁Lock 基本应用 Lock 的loc
相关 并发编程--互斥锁ReentrantLock
ReentrantLock是一个比较常用的锁,它是一个互斥锁,互斥锁的含义就是只能由某个线程进行操作,其他线程等到释放锁资源之后才能竞争锁;同时它又是可重入的,意思是它可以被单
相关 并发编程の线程安全
线程安全概念:当多个线程访问某一个类(对象或方法)时,这个类始终都能表现出正确的行为,那么这个类(对象或者方法)就是线程安全的。 synchronized:可以在任意对象及方
相关 【Java并发编程】闭锁
(转自:[https://www.cnblogs.com/xujian2014/p/5359684.html\\_label5][https_www.cnblogs.com_x
相关 并发编程--偏向锁、轻量级锁
锁的升级与对比 Java SE 1.6为了减少获得锁和释放锁带来的性能消耗,引入了“偏向锁”和“轻量级锁”,在 Java SE 1.6中,锁一共有4种状态,级别从低到高依
还没有评论,来说两句吧...